Choosing the right sectional sofa sale - yogicentral.Science, can be an important purchase. It is essential to think about your budget and space prior to making a decision. It is also important to consider the quality of the materials and upholstery.
Look for a sofa that has an internal frame that is solid. Frames of lesser quality are held together by staples or nails. Good quality frames are constructed from kiln-dried wood. People who move frequently may prefer a modular sofa that is able to be disassembled to be able to fit into different rooms.
Floor Models
You should consider purchasing a floor model or sample couch if you're on the looking for an existing sofa. They are typically in pristine condition, and you can score these at a significant discount. In fact, a lot of reputable furniture stores take meticulous care of their floor models and clean them before they're put on sale. Don't let the "sample" or "floor model" label deceive you. They are usually as nice as any other new ones in the store.
The most significant benefit of a sofa that is floor-model is that they are available and are shipped out immediately. This is a huge advantage over custom orders that can take weeks or even months to arrive at your door. Plus, it's a great way to avoid decision fatigue in a furniture showroom and save on shipping costs.
If you buy a sofa that's been displayed, it could help reduce your environmental impact as well. By saving a previously-loved piece from a garbage dump, you're reducing the demand for new sofas, which can have a significant environmental impact. In addition, many dealers clean their floor models thoroughly prior to selling them, so you can be confident that you're getting a high-quality and stylish sofa that will look stunning in your home.
You can also negotiate the price when you purchase a floor-model. The retailer may be willing to cut the price of their sofa if they are aware you are interested. Don't be hesitant to ask whether they'll bargain and always inquire about what other people are paying for the sofa.

Negotiating
Furniture is one of the few retail markets that still offers haggling as a part of the cost of conducting business. This gives the smart buyer an opportunity to bargain, particularly with old-school retailers and mom and pop shops. Some furniture stores offer extended warranties for sofas. This can lower the total cost of a purchase.
To effectively negotiate, the buyer must be aware of their objectives and priorities when purchasing a sofa. This includes determining the desired size and material for the upholstery. It is also important to create a budget that serves as a reference for negotiations.
